As a State Representative, Marco Rubio fought government takeover of private property through eminent domain. Marco lead the Florida legislature that passed fifty-seven of Marco’s new ideas, including some critical changes to crack down on gangs and sexual predators. He promoted energy efficient buildings and appliances to make living more affordable, and he helped many small businesses obtain affordable health coverage for their employees long before it became a national issue.

Former U.S. House Speaker Newt Gingrich referred to Marco’s work in Tallahassee as the “work of genius.” Marco graduated from the University of Florida Law School graduating with high honors.
